/** * Converts dates to strings using the same format specifiers as strftime * * Note: This does not mimic strftime perfectly. Certain strftime commands, * are not supported, and will convert as if they were literals. * * Certain complicated commands, like those dealing with the week of the year * probably don't have exactly the same behavior as strftime. * * These limitations are due to use SimpleDateTime. If the conversion was done * manually, all these limitations could be eliminated. * * The interface looks like a subset of DateFormat. Maybe someday someone will make this class * extend DateFormat. * * @author Bip Thelin * @author Dan Sandberg
*/ publicclass Strftime { protectedstaticfinal Properties translate; protectedfinal SimpleDateFormat simpleDateFormat;
//There's no way to specify the century in SimpleDateFormat. We don't want to hard-code //20 since this could be wrong for the pre-2000 files. //translate.put("C", "20");
translate.put("d","dd");
translate.put("D","MM/dd/yy");
translate.put("e","dd"); //will show as '03' instead of ' 3'
translate.put("F","yyyy-MM-dd");
translate.put("g","yy");
translate.put("G","yyyy");
translate.put("H","HH");
translate.put("h","MMM");
translate.put("I","hh");
translate.put("j","DDD");
translate.put("k","HH"); //will show as '07' instead of ' 7'
translate.put("l","hh"); //will show as '07' instead of ' 7'
translate.put("m","MM");
translate.put("M","mm");
translate.put("n","\n");
translate.put("p","a");
translate.put("P","a"); //will show as pm instead of PM
translate.put("r","hh:mm:ss a");
translate.put("R","HH:mm"); //There's no way to specify this with SimpleDateFormat //translate.put("s","seconds since epoch");
translate.put("S","ss");
translate.put("t","\t");
translate.put("T","HH:mm:ss"); //There's no way to specify this with SimpleDateFormat //translate.put("u","day of week ( 1-7 )");
//There's no way to specify this with SimpleDateFormat //translate.put("U","week in year with first Sunday as first day...");
translate.put("V","ww"); //I'm not sure this is always exactly the same
//There's no way to specify this with SimpleDateFormat //translate.put("W","week in year with first Monday as first day...");
//There's no way to specify this with SimpleDateFormat //translate.put("w","E");
translate.put("X","HH:mm:ss");
translate.put("x","MM/dd/yy");
translate.put("y","yy");
translate.put("Y","yyyy");
translate.put("Z","z");
translate.put("z","Z");
translate.put("%","%");
}
